- size_t strlcpy(char *dst, const char *src, size_t siz)
- {
- register char *d = dst;
- register const char *s = src;
- register size_t n = siz;
- /* Copy as many bytes as will fit */
- if (n != 0 && --n != 0)
- {
- do
- {
- if ((*d++ = *s++) == 0) break;
- } while (--n != 0);
- }
- /* Not enough room in dst, add NUL and traverse rest of src */
- if (n == 0)
- {
- if (siz != 0) *d = '\0'; /* NUL-terminate dst */
- while (*s++) ;
- }
- return(s - src - 1); /* count does not include NUL */
- }
- int strcmp (const char *s1, const char *s2)
- {
- while (*s1 && *s1 == *s2)
- s1++, s2++;
- return (*s1 - *s2);
- }
- /**
- * strncmp - Compare two length-limited strings
- * @cs: One string
- * @ct: Another string
- * @count: The maximum number of bytes to compare
- */
- int strncmp(const char *cs,const char *ct, size_t count)
- {
- register signed char __res = 0;
- while (count) {
- if ((__res = *cs - *ct++) != 0 || !*cs++)
- break;
- count--;
- }
- return __res;
- }

- /**
- * simple_strtoul - convert a string to an unsigned long
- * @cp: The start of the string
- * @endp: A pointer to the end of the parsed string will be placed here
- * @base: The number base to use
- */
- unsigned long simple_strtoul(const char *cp,char **endp,unsigned int base)
- {
- unsigned long result = 0,value;
- if (!base) {
- base = 10;
- if (*cp == '0') {
- base = 8;
- cp++;
- if ((toupper(*cp) == 'X') && isxdigit(cp[1])) {
- cp++;
- base = 16;
- }
- }
- } else if (base == 16) {
- if (cp[0] == '0' && toupper(cp[1]) == 'X')
- cp += 2;
- }
- while (isxdigit(*cp) &&
- (value = isdigit(*cp) ? *cp-'0' : toupper(*cp)-'A'+10) < base) {
- result = result*base + value;
- cp++;
- }
- if (endp)
- *endp = (char *)cp;
- return result;
- }
- /**
- * simple_strtol - convert a string to a signed long
- * @cp: The start of the string
- * @endp: A pointer to the end of the parsed string will be placed here
- * @base: The number base to use
- */
- long simple_strtol(const char *cp,char **endp,unsigned int base)
- {
- if(*cp=='-')
- return -simple_strtoul(cp+1,endp,base);
- return simple_strtoul(cp,endp,base);
- }
- /**
- * simple_strtoull - convert a string to an unsigned long long
- * @cp: The start of the string
- * @endp: A pointer to the end of the parsed string will be placed here
- * @base: The number base to use
- */
- unsigned long long simple_strtoull(const char *cp,char **endp,unsigned int base)
- {
- unsigned long long result = 0, value;
- if (*cp == '0') {
- cp++;
- if ((toupper(*cp) == 'X') && isxdigit (cp[1])) {
- base = 16;
- cp++;
- }
- if (!base) {
- base = 8;
- }
- }
- if (!base) {
- base = 10;
- }
- while (isxdigit (*cp) && (value = isdigit (*cp)
- ? *cp - '0'
- : (islower (*cp) ? toupper (*cp) : *cp) - 'A' + 10) < base) {
- result = result * base + value;
- cp++;
- }
- if (endp)
- *endp = (char *) cp;
- return result;
- }
- /**
- * simple_strtoll - convert a string to a signed long long
- * @cp: The start of the string
- * @endp: A pointer to the end of the parsed string will be placed here
- * @base: The number base to use
- */
- long long simple_strtoll(const char *cp,char **endp,unsigned int base)
- {
- if(*cp=='-')
- return -simple_strtoull(cp+1,endp,base);
- return simple_strtoull(cp,endp,base);
- }
- /**
- * vsscanf - Unformat a buffer into a list of arguments
- * @buf: input buffer
- * @fmt: format of buffer
- * @args: arguments
- */
- int vsscanf(const char * buf, const char * fmt, va_list args)
- {
- const char *str = buf;
- char *next;
- int num = 0;
- int qualifier;
- int base;
- int field_width = -1;
- int is_sign = 0;
- while(*fmt && *str) {
- /* skip any white space in format */
- /* white space in format matchs any amount of
- * white space, including none, in the input.
- */
- if (isspace(*fmt)) {
- while (isspace(*fmt))
- ++fmt;
- while (isspace(*str))
- ++str;
- }
- /* anything that is not a conversion must match exactly */
- if (*fmt != '%' && *fmt) {
- if (*fmt++ != *str++)
- break;
- continue;
- }
- if (!*fmt)
- break;
- ++fmt;
-
- /* skip this conversion.
- * advance both strings to next white space
- */
- if (*fmt == '*') {
- while (!isspace(*fmt) && *fmt)
- fmt++;
- while (!isspace(*str) && *str)
- str++;
- continue;
- }
- /* get field width */
- if (isdigit(*fmt))
- field_width = skip_atoi(&fmt);
- /* get conversion qualifier */
- qualifier = -1;
- if (*fmt == 'h' || *fmt == 'l' || *fmt == 'L' || *fmt == 'Z') {
- qualifier = *fmt;
- fmt++;
- }
- base = 10;
- is_sign = 0;
- if (!*fmt || !*str)
- break;
- switch(*fmt++) {
- case 'c':
- {
- char *s = (char *) va_arg(args,char*);
- if (field_width == -1)
- field_width = 1;
- do {
- *s++ = *str++;
- } while(field_width-- > 0 && *str);
- num++;
- }
- continue;
- case 's':
- {
- char *s = (char *) va_arg(args, char *);
- if(field_width == -1)
- field_width = INT_MAX;
- /* first, skip leading white space in buffer */
- while (isspace(*str))
- str++;
- /* now copy until next white space */
- while (*str && !isspace(*str) && field_width--) {
- *s++ = *str++;
- }
- *s = '\0';
- num++;
- }
- continue;
- case 'n':
- /* return number of characters read so far */
- {
- int *i = (int *)va_arg(args,int*);
- *i = str - buf;
- }
- continue;
- case 'o':
- base = 8;
- break;
- case 'x':
- case 'X':
- base = 16;
- break;
- case 'd':
- case 'i':
- is_sign = 1;
- case 'u':
- break;
- case '%':
- /* looking for '%' in str */
- if (*str++ != '%')
- return num;
- continue;
- default:
- /* invalid format; stop here */
- return num;
- }
- /* have some sort of integer conversion.
- * first, skip white space in buffer.
- */
- while (isspace(*str))
- str++;
- if (!*str || !isdigit(*str))
- break;
- switch(qualifier) {
- case 'h':
- if (is_sign) {
- short *s = (short *) va_arg(args,short *);
- *s = (short) simple_strtol(str,&next,base);
- } else {
- unsigned short *s = (unsigned short *) va_arg(args, unsigned short *);
- *s = (unsigned short) simple_strtoul(str, &next, base);
- }
- break;
- case 'l':
- if (is_sign) {
- long *l = (long *) va_arg(args,long *);
- *l = simple_strtol(str,&next,base);
- } else {
- unsigned long *l = (unsigned long*) va_arg(args,unsigned long*);
- *l = simple_strtoul(str,&next,base);
- }
- break;
- case 'L':
- if (is_sign) {
- long long *l = (long long*) va_arg(args,long long *);
- *l = simple_strtoll(str,&next,base);
- } else {
- unsigned long long *l = (unsigned long long*) va_arg(args,unsigned long long*);
- *l = simple_strtoull(str,&next,base);
- }
- break;
- case 'Z':
- {
- unsigned long *s = (unsigned long*) va_arg(args,unsigned long*);
- *s = (unsigned long) simple_strtoul(str,&next,base);
- }
- break;
- default:
- if (is_sign) {
- int *i = (int *) va_arg(args, int*);
- *i = (int) simple_strtol(str,&next,base);
- } else {
- unsigned int *i = (unsigned int*) va_arg(args, unsigned int*);
- *i = (unsigned int) simple_strtoul(str,&next,base);
- }
- break;
- }
- num++;
- if (!next)
- break;
- str = next;
- }
- return num;
- }
- /**
- * sscanf - Unformat a buffer into a list of arguments
- * @buf: input buffer
- * @fmt: formatting of buffer
- * @...: resulting arguments
- */
- int sscanf(const char * buf, const char * fmt, ...)
- {
- va_list args;
- int i;
- va_start(args,fmt);
- i = vsscanf(buf,fmt,args);
- va_end(args);
-
- return i;
- }
